It's really important to have a balanced diet, aka getting the right amounts / types of protein, fat and minerals.

Tofu is great, you can easily use it as a meat replacement in many meals, and it takes on the flavour of sauces and stuff. Best thing is a tofu and veggie stirfry. I prefer nutrisoy organic tofu; there's lots of brands, it really comes down to personal preference. But don't buy silken, it tastes yuck D:

Veggie sausages are good too, because they have iron and a lot of B vitamins. Best brand I find are Vegie Delights.

Make sure to have milk too, whether it's just normal milk, soy milk or rice milk etc. Calcium is really important.

Iron is too, you might like to try iron melts or something, just a daily supplement with a small bit of iron + vitamin C to help absorbtion.

Recipes are easy, and there are loads of vegetarian recipe sites out there. Vegetable curries with either chicpeas or lentils is great, so are pasta sauces with chicpeas, stirfries with tofu or tempeh, mexican chilli beans... Just take all the usual meat dishes, and replace the meat with either tofu, tempeh, lentils, chicpeas, seitan, veggie sausages, beans or TVP mince. Easy peasy!
